Job description
Financial advisors are professionals who help clients plan and manage their money. They can help clients understand complex investment issues, tax issues, as well as insurance plans. They are often busy researching investment options and meeting with clients. Advisors may specialize in one area of financial planning such as education or retirement.
Financial advisors have face-to–face meetings where they can educate clients about the basics of financial management. They will also evaluate the assets and liabilities of clients and develop customized financial plans. They also work with other professionals to market their services and find new clients. Some advisors can earn certifications in the industry.
Qualifications
If you're interested in working in financial advice in New York, the first step is getting certified in the field. There are many types of certifications: fee-only, fee-based, and certified financial planning. For each of these certifications, an individual or business must have taken several courses, passed exams and paid fees. Even for those with relevant experience, this can be a difficult process. A good option is to apply for an internship with a broker/dealer or financial advisory company. You can also work at an independent bank or in an advisory department.

To charge advisory fees, you must pass both the Series 65 exam as well as the Uniform Investment Advisor Law exam. Financial advisors must pass the Series 65 exam to obtain a license to practice financial advisory. However, they may also have other licenses to sell additional products. A state-issued life, health, or variable insurance license is required for those who wish to sell life, health, or variable annuities. Others licenses may be required for commodities and managed options sales.

Minimum asset requirement
While some advisors don't have minimum assets requirements for clients, others do. Some advisors will turn away new clients because they don't have a large enough net worth to handle a large account. This is unfair and shortsighted especially as younger professionals have the potential of growing their net worth quickly.
Financial advisors may be able to assist you with your financial affairs, but their fees can be high. Advisors can charge as much as 1% of your assets, with some requiring a minimum asset amount. High fees may be prohibitive for clients with low assets.
